The Nmap aka Network Mapper is an open source and a very versatile tool for Linux system/network administrators. Nmap is used for exploring networks, perform security scans, network audit and finding open ports on remote machines. It scans for Live hosts, Operating systems, packet filters and open ports running on remote hosts.
